Answer:
They are equivalent because [tex]\frac{1}{3} a[/tex] is the same as [tex]\frac{1}{3} * \frac{a}{1}[/tex]. Adding a one to the bottom of any whole number makes it in fraction form without changing the value. If you multiply these two terms, then you'll end up with a/3, so they are equivalent.
